Eric Braker of Twin Pine Creative is about a year and a half into building his creative agency with his brother—and like a lot of us, he's stuck doing every single job at once. In this coaching-style conversation, I help him get clear on his bigger vision and walk through practical systems for taming post-production chaos, using AI to beat blank-page syndrome, and bringing on contractors without losing his style. We also get into why I'm intentionally getting my own business "skinny" this year, and why that might be one of the smartest moves you can make too.

Key Takeaways

  • You don't escape "freelancer with a logo" mode by working harder—you escape it by getting clear on your vision and the one or two things only you should be doing.
  • A simple post-shoot voice memo, paired with transcripts dropped into Claude, can wipe out blank-page syndrome and get your editor inside your head.
  • Loom videos beat text feedback every time—your editor needs to hear your passion (and your frustration), not just read notes.
  • Getting "skinny" and nimble frees you up to pivot, protect your profit, and only hire when you truly need to.

About Eric Braker

Eric Braker is the founder of Twin Pine Creative, an outdoor content agency fueled by his award-winning production company, Braker Bros Productions. Based in Fort Collins, CO, Eric helps mission-driven brands and environmental organizations tell stories that connect people to nature — with work that has screened in over 800 theaters worldwide and reached an audience of more than 55,000. His latest film, Chasing Lions, follows wildlife trackers in the American Southwest working to protect mountain lions in their natural habitat.
